Episode Summary:

In this episode, tax attorney Juda Gabaie explains how the IRS’s “currently not collectible” status (commonly known as hardship status) works. From qualifying criteria and strategic documentation to pitfalls and misconceptions, Juda breaks down the realities of this temporary relief option. He also shares practical insights on statute limitations, lien consequences, and the importance of proper financial analysis when seeking IRS relief.

 

Key Timestamps:

00:00 – Introduction to hardship status and the IRS’s “currently not collectible” designation 01:50 – How interest, penalties, and tax refunds are treated during hardship 02:51 – Common life events that trigger hardship eligibility 04:23 – Juda’s process: financial reviews, POA, IRS compliance 06:09 – What the IRS scrutinizes most in hardship applications 06:26 – Misconceptions about hardship status and what it doesn’t do 09:18 – Why not everyone qualifies for hardship, even if they think they do 10:26 – Documentation errors and other common client pitfalls 13:14 – Expense limits, allowable deductions, and IRS standards 14:31 – Must-haves for building a successful hardship case 16:26 – Long-term considerations: liens, refunds, and expiration of tax debt
